ICD-10-CMThis code identifies a malignant vascular tumor, Kaposi's sarcoma, specifically when it manifests on the skin. It typically presents as purplish, red, or brown lesions that can be macules, papules, plaques, or nodules. This condition is often associated with human herpesvirus 8 (HHV-8) infection and is more common in immunocompromised individuals.
Apply this code when documentation clearly indicates a diagnosis of Kaposi's sarcoma affecting the integumentary system. This includes primary cutaneous lesions, regardless of their extent or location on the skin. Supporting documentation should include pathology reports confirming the diagnosis or physician notes explicitly stating "Kaposi's sarcoma of skin."
